2025-08-05 数据库密码遗忘?5种专业解决方案助你安全登录 数据库密码遗忘?5种专业解决方案助你安全登录 当熟悉的密码组合突然从记忆中消失,面对数据库登录界面闪烁的光标,任何技术人员都可能瞬间冒汗。本文将带你走出困境,不仅解决当下登录问题,更建立长效密码管理机制。一、紧急登录方案1. MySQL/MariaDB的救命稻草bash停止数据库服务sudo systemctl stop mysqld启动安全模式(跳过权限验证)mysqld_safe --skip-grant-tables &新终端连接数据库mysql -u root 连接成功后立即执行:sql FLUSH PRIVILEGES; ALTER USER 'root'@'localhost' IDENTIFIED BY 'NewPassword123!';2. PostgreSQL的特殊通道修改pg_hba.conf文件: conf host all all 127.0.0.1/32 trust 重启服务后无需密码即可登录,切记完成密码重置后恢复文件原状。二、系统级验证方案对于企业级数据库,还可以尝试: - SSH隧道验证:通过已授权的SSH密... 2025年08月05日 76 阅读 0 评论
2025-07-19 命令行登录MySQL数据库:从入门到精通的完整指南 命令行登录MySQL数据库:从入门到精通的完整指南 一、为什么需要掌握命令行登录?在图形化工具泛滥的今天,许多开发者忽视了命令行操作MySQL的重要性。实际上,命令行登录具有以下不可替代的优势: 服务器环境支持:98%的Linux服务器没有图形界面 执行效率提升:比图形工具快3-5倍的查询速度 自动化脚本集成:可嵌入Shell/Python等脚本 低带宽需求:仅需文本传输的远程连接 二、基础登录方法详解2.1 标准登录语法bash mysql -u [用户名] -p[密码] -h [主机地址] -P [端口] [数据库名]实际案例演示:bash连接本地默认数据库(3306端口)mysql -u root -p连接远程服务器(示例IP)mysql -u admin -pMyPass123 -h 192.168.1.100 -P 3306注意事项: - -p与密码之间不要有空格 - 省略密码参数会进入交互式密码输入(更安全)2.2 安全登录实践建议使用以下安全策略:bash第一步:仅输入用户mysql -u dba_admin -p第二步:在提示符后输入密码(不显示明文)Enter password: ********三、高级连接技巧... 2025年07月19日 94 阅读 0 评论
2025-07-13 MySQL安装后如何登录?命令行连接服务器详细指南 MySQL安装后如何登录?命令行连接服务器详细指南 一、MySQL登录的3种常见方式安装MySQL后,登录是操作数据库的第一步。根据使用场景不同,主要分为以下3种方式: 本地命令行登录(最常用) 图形化工具登录(如MySQL Workbench) 编程语言接口连接(如PHP、Python) 今天我们重点讲解最基础的命令行登录方法。二、本地登录MySQL的标准流程2.1 确认MySQL服务状态登录前需确保MySQL服务已启动(新安装默认自动启动):bashWindows系统net start mysqlLinux/macOS系统sudo systemctl status mysql若看到"active (running)"提示说明服务正常。2.2 基础登录命令打开终端(Windows cmd/PowerShell,Linux/macOS Terminal),输入:bash mysql -u 用户名 -p典型示例(root用户登录):bash mysql -u root -p执行后会提示输入密码,注意: - 密码输入时不会显示字符(这是正常的安全机制) - 首次安装若未设密码,直接按回车尝试2.3 成功登录的标志看到以下提示即表示登录... 2025年07月13日 85 阅读 0 评论